تبلیغات
سارا امیدوار - مطالب علم و فن آوری
سارا امیدوار
ما امیدواریم، می توانیم با کار گروهی در مسیر موفقیت حرکت کنیم ...
درود بر شما دوست خوبم
» لطفا این تارنما را با عنوان " سارا امیدوار " لینک نمائید و اطلاع دهید
سپاسگزارم

کتاب اشتباهات بزرگ

پنجشنبه 3 اسفند 1391

نویسنده: مرتضی صاحب | طبقه بندی:علم و فن آوری، درس و دانشگاه، 

من که از خوندن این مطلب که در مجله اندیشه نو بهار 1390 موسسه آموزش عالی دانشوران تبریز چاپ شده بود خیلی لذت بردم مخصوصا از نتیجه اش که عین مطلب را در زیر آورده ام، امیدوارم که شما هم  بعد از مطالعه این مطلب لذت ببرید .

آمریکایی ها هر ده سال یک کتاب اشتباهات بزرگ به چاپ می رسانند و خیلی جسورانه اشتباهات ده سال خود را در همه زمینه ها بیان می کنند. 
یکی از اشتباهات دهه ضصت میلادی که بصورت مقاله ای در این کتاب آمده مربوط به رئیس سازمان ناساست با این مضمون:
 در سال 1968 برای فرستادن فضانورد متوجه این شدیم که در فضا به دلیل نبود جاذبه، جوهر روی کاغذ قرار نمی گیرد که با درخواست از چند شرکت پژوهشی بعد از 8.5 ماه روان نویسی ابداع کردند که 11 میلیون دلار هزینه دربرداشت، روان نویسی که در هر شرایطی مورد استفاده قرار گرفته می شد. 
پس از جشنی که به خاطر این روان نویس گرفته شد نامه ای از روسیه آمد که زحمتتون بیهوده بوده چون سالهاست که ما در فضا از مداد استفاده می کنیم رئیس سازمان ناسا 4 ماه دفتر پژوهشی را تعطیل کرد و به دنبال بررسی علت این مصیبت اعلام کردند:

ما به جای تمرکز بر راه حل، تمرکز بر مشکل کرده بودیم، که مشکل بزرگ شد.

گاهی اوقات راه حل بسادگی وجود دارد ولی چون همیشه ما عادت کرده ایم که مسائل را با پیچیدگی حل کنیم دنبال راه حل های ساده نمی رویم و حتی فکرشان نیز به ذهنمان نمیرسد پس همواره پیچیدگی راه حل نیس بلکه مسائل را میشود با دید ساده تری نیز حل کرد.

با سپاس از توجه شما
گروه طراحان آریاکدرز
مرتضی صاحب

رمز نگاری و اصول کرکهف

پنجشنبه 3 اسفند 1391

نویسنده: مرتضی صاحب | طبقه بندی:علم و فن آوری، ریز نکات مربوط به وب، درس و دانشگاه، 

امنیت اطلاعات رد و بدل شده بین منابع، همواره یکی از مباحث مهم و حساس هر سیستم مدیریتی بوده است. استفاده از رمزنگاری در متون مهم و حساس قدمت زیادی دارد.

اصول کرکهف

امروزه در طراحی و پیاده سازی روش های مختلف رمز نگاری سعی در پیروی از اصولی می شود که توسط پروفسور کرکهف ابداع شده اند. از بین این اصول، اصل دوم به اصل اساسی کرکهف مشهور است که همیشه رعایت می شود. به این ترتیب هیچ رمز نگاری معتبر و استانداردی وجود ندارد که روش رمزنگاری یا رمزگشایی آن از کسی مخفی باشد. بزرگترین رقابت هم زمانی پیش می آید که سعی می شود با در دست داشتن این روش ها راه هایی برای نفوذ در آنها یا شکستن ساده تر متون رمز شده توسط آنها پیدا کرد.

  1. سیستم رمز نگاری اگر نه به لحاظ تئوری که در عمل باید غیر قابل شکست باشد.
  2. اصل اساسی کرکهف: سیستم رمزنگار باید هیچ نکته پنهان و محرمانه ای نداشته باشد. بلکه تنها چیزی که باید سری نگاه داشته شود، کلید رمز است. طراح سیستم رمزنگار نباید جزئیات سیستم خود را حتی از دشمنان مخفی نگه دارد.
  3. کلید رمز باید به گونه ای قابل انتخاب باشد که اولا بتوان به راحتی آنرا عوض کرد، و ثانیا بتوان آنرا به خاطر سپرد و نیازی به یادداشت کردن کلید رمز نباشد.
  4. متون رمز نگاری شده باید از طریق خطوط تلگراف قابل مخابره باشند.
  5. دستگاه رمزنگاری یا اسناد رمز شده باید توسط یک نفر قابل حمل باشد.
  6. سیستم رمزنگاری باید به سهولت قابل راه اندازی و کاربردی باشد. چنین سیستمی نباید به آموزش های مفصل و رعایت فهرست بزرگی از قواعد و دستورالعملها نیاز داشته باشد.

با سپاس از توجه شما
گروه طراحان آریاکدرز
مرتضی صاحب

MicroData یا ریز داده چیست؟

جمعه 27 بهمن 1391

نویسنده: مرتضی صاحب | طبقه بندی:علم و فن آوری، ریز نکات مربوط به وب، درس و دانشگاه، مقالات متنوع، 

ریز داده
Microdata

آیا در مورد ریز داده تاکنون مطلبی را شنیده یا خوانده اید؟
در این آموزش سعی خواهیم کرد که این تکنولوژی را برای شما دوستان عزیز معرفی کنیم.

ریزداده تکنولوژی دیگری است که به سرعت در حال پیشرفت است و ابزارهای مختلف از آن پشتیبانی می کنند اما برخلاف WAI-ARIA بخشی از HTML5 محسوب می شود. مستندات ریز داده هنوز در مراحل ابتدائی توسعه است، اما لازم دیدیم که این تکنولوژی را در اینجا معرفی کنیم زیرا این ویژگی، خوانایی و معناگری سند را در آینده به اوج خود خواهد رساند.

درمستندات، ریزداده به عنوان مکانیزمی تعریف شده است که اجازه میدهد محتوای قابل خواندن توسط ماشین در داخل سند HTML پیوست شود، شیوه ی نگارش آن آسان است و پردازش نیز به سهولت انجام می پذیرد.

با ریزداده، طراح می تواند لیبل هایی را به برچسب های HTML اضافه کند و توضیحاتی را برای آنها بنویسد و این داده ها نیز توسط ماشین ها و موتورهای جستجو قابل خواندن هستند. این کار با اضافه کردن یک سری کلمات خاص به کد، امکان پذیر است. 

برای مثال ممکن است که یک اسکریپت یا سرویسی از سایت دیگر، بتواند با سایت شما ارتباط برقرار کندو با بخشی خاص از سایت شما، تعاملی ویژه داشته باشد. با استفاده از ریزداده ، میتوانید معنا و مفهوم برچسبها ( مثل برچسب Article , figure ) را بهبود ببخشید و اجازه دهید تا سرویس های سایت های دیگر به محتوای سایت شما دسترسی بهتری داشته باشند.

شاید کمی گیج کننده باشد، از این رو اجازه دهید که مثالی واقعی را برای شما نقل کنیم. فرض کنیم که سایت شما برای فیلم های روز دنیا، نقد مینویسد. ممکن است هر نقد را درون یک برچسب article قرار دهید و رتبه فیلم را براساس تعداد ستاره و یا درصد، در کنارش نمایش دهید. اما زمانی که یک ماشین، مثل ربات کاوشگر گوگل به سایت شما مراجعه کند، نمیداند که دقیقا کدام بخش از سایت شما، نقد فیلم است. این ربات تنها با حجمی از متن مواجه می شود.

چرا یک ماشین باید بداند که نقد فیلم شما در کجا قرار دارد؟ خوب است بدانید که اخیرا موتور جستجوی گوگل سعی می کند تا اطلاعاتی جامع تر را در صفحه نتایج جستجو، به نمایش بگذارد تا نتایج صرفا متنی نباشد. این ربات ها با خواندن اطلاعاتی که با استفاده از ریز داده و یا تکنولوژی های مشابه در میان کدها جاسازی شده است، اطلاعات بیشتری درباره محتوای صفحه کسب می کنند.

با استفاده از ریزداده میتوانید مشخص کنید که کدام بخش از صفحه شما به نقد فیلم، مردم، اخبار، رویدادها و بقیه موارد اختصاص دارد. اگر از واژه های یکسان برای تعریف بخش هایتان استفاده کنید، نرم افزارها میتوانند محتوای سایت شما را به شکل بهتری تفسیر کنند.

آیا HTML5 به اندازه کافی معناگرا و مفهومی نیست؟

شاید فکر کنید اگر یک عنصر در نسخه های حال حاضر HTML در دسترس نیست، پس چطور این عنصر می تواند مفید واقع شود؟ جدا از همه این مسائل، HTML5 تعدادی عنصر جدید را اضافه کرده است که با استفاده از آن میتوانید کدی گویا و مفهومی تر بنویسید. اما سازندگان HTML5 سعی کردند که تنها آن عناصری را به این نسخه اضافه کنند که بیشترین استفاده را در بین طراحان داشته است.

منطقی نیست که برچسبی به HTML اضافه شود و تنها توسط قشر خاصی مورد استفاده قرار گیرد. اگر این اتفاق می افتاد، زبان HTML بسیار حجیم و بزرگ شده و نگهداری و تهیه مستندات برای آن بسیار مشکل می شد.

ریز داده از سوی دیگر به شما اجازه می دهد تا برای مصارف خاص ( شرایطی که در آن استفاده از برچسب های مفهومی HTML5 نمیتواند کمکی بکند.)، عباراتی را ایجاد کنید. از این رو برچسبهای HTML و برچسب های جدید HTML5 همچنان به عنوان پایه و ستون این زبان باقی ماندند و برنامه نویسان شیوه دیگری را برای اضافه کردن معنا و مفهوم به عناصر برای مصرف خاص، ایجاد کردند.

سایتهایی که با تکنولوژی های روز دنیا همچون HTML5 ، CSS3 ، جی کوئری و براساس محتوای مناسب طراحی ، تولید ، پیاده سازی و اجرا می شوند، به عنوان پارامتری برتر در جهت افزایش سئو یا میزان بهینگی سایت توسط موتور جستجوگر گوگل ارزیابی می شود و رتبه بهتری بدست می آورند.

حال از این مباحث بگذریم
آیا دوست دارید که یک سایت ایرانی براساس آخرین تکنولوژی های وب را مشاهده نمائید؟

کافی است که تکنولوژی برتر را با ما احساس کنید پس به آدرس 
وبلاگ فریلنسری  
مراجعه نمائید تا خود شاهد تکنولوژی و قدرت HTML5 به همراه جی کوئری و CSS3 با طعم PHP باشید و لذت ببرید.

امیدوارم که آموزش ریز داده نیز مورد توجه شما قرار گرفته باشد و موجب افزایش آگاهی شما شده باشد.

موفق و پیروز باشید.

گروه طراحان آریاکدرز

مرتضی صاحب


?What is Page Rank or PR of Web Page

چهارشنبه 25 بهمن 1391

نویسنده: مرتضی صاحب | طبقه بندی:علم و فن آوری، ریز نکات مربوط به وب، درس و دانشگاه، 

پیج رنک یا رتبه یک صفحه وب چیست؟    ?What is Page Rank

آیا تا به حال با واژه Page Rank برخورد کرده اید و شاید برایتان جالب بوده باشد که این Page Rank یعنی چه؟ چه کاربردی دارد و اصلا چیست؟

کافیست با گروه طراحان آریاکدرز و این نوشتار همراه باشید تا دقیقا معنی و مفهوم Page Rank برایتان معرفی و روشن گردد.

Page Rank یک سیستم گوگلی برای رتبه بندی صفحات وب است، به عبارتی صفحه ای که Page Rank بالاتری دارد معمولا در لیست اول نتایج جستجوی گوگل ظاهر می شود و این موضوع برای وب مستران گرامی بسیار پر اهمیت هست و باعث می شود که دامنه شما دارای ارزش مالی نیز شود.

PageRank یا پیج رنک یکی از پارامترهایی است که باعث می شود صفحه وب سایت شما بیشتر برای موارد جستجو شده در موتور جستجوی گوگل Google ظاهر شود و ظاهر شدن در لیست اول نتایج باعث رونق کسب و کار شما و فروش بیشتر خدمات و کالاهای شما نیز می تواند بشود.

Page Rank  بطور مختصر PR نمایش داده می شود  و یک الگوریتم آنالیز لینک یا Link Analysis Algorithm می باشد.

حال شاید بپرسید الگوریتم چیست؟ 
الگوریتم مختصرا و بطور کلی  روش گام به گام برای حل یک مسئله می باشد.

الگوریتم Page Rank توسط موتور جستجوی وب گوگل برای تعیین یک وزن ارزشی عددی به هر یک از مجموعه عناصر Hyperlink  سند وب شما با هدف اندازه گیری میزان چگالی هریک از مجموعه عناصر در داخل این مجموعه مورد استفاده قرار میگیرد بعبارتی دیگر گوگل برای هر کلمه و لینک ارزشی قائل هست .

Page Rank به عنوان یک Trademark گوگل هست و دیگر شرکتها نمیتوانند از این اسم انحصاری استفاده کنند.

Page Rank یک الگوریتم ریاضیاتی مبتنی بر گراف وب Web Graph می باشد که صفحات World Wide Web به عنوان Node ها و ابرپیوندها یا Hyperlink ها به عنوان Edge یا لبه ، یال برای این الگوریتم تعریف شده اند.

مقدار این Rank یا رتبه برای کل صفحات یک سایت یکی در نظر گرفته نمی شود و مجموع رتبه های کسب شده توسط  صفحات یک سایت  Page Rank آن سایت را تشکیل میدهند و  این Rank تعیین کننده اهمیت و ارزش یک صفحه خاص برای موتور جستجوی گوگل می باشد.

الگوریتم PageRank بصورت بازگشتی تعریف شده است و براساس اعداد و متریکهای Page Rank همه صفحات ای که به آن مطلب لینک شده است به عنوان incoming link اشاره دارد.

مقاله های آکادمیکی زیادی در مورد Page Rank نوشته و منتشر شده اند.

Page Rank توسط Larry Page و Sergey Brin در سال 1996 در دانشگاه استانفورد به عنوان پروژه پژوهشی درباره نسل جدید موتورهای جستجو طراحی شد.

ایده Page Rank در ابتدا بدین صورت بود که وب میتواند بصورت سلسله مراتبی بوسیله link popularity مرتب شود و نظر شخصی من این هست که این ایده را از الگوریتم های مرتب سازی که در طول تحصیل هر دانشجوی کامپیوتر مطالعه میکند به ذهن بزرگان وب خطور کرده است که میتوان از این الگوریتم های مرتب سازی در وب نیز بهره جست و پیاده سازی ایده شان و تکامل این ایده همانطور که شاهد هستیم برای موتور جستجوگر Google موفقیت آمیز نیز بوده است.

Page Rank یک صفحه وب زمانی بالاتر می رود که چگالی لینکهای مربوط شده بدان افزایش یابد ، البته الگوریتم های دیگری نیز برای رتبه بندی براساس Link وجود دارد که توسط کمپانیهای دیگر مورد استفاده قرار میگیرد از جمله الگوریتم HITS که توسط جان گلدنبرگ برای موتور جستجوگر Ask اختراع شد و یا پروژه Clever کمپانی IBM و یا الگوریتم Trust Link.

با استفاده از Google Toolbar بآسانی می توانید Page Rank صفحات وب سایتهای خود و دیگران را مشاهده نمائید.

دنیای الگوریتمها بسیار مهیج و در عین حال پیچیده نیز هست ولی نکته مهمی که وجود دارد و میتوانیم از این الگوریتمهای دنیای مجازی بیاموزیم این هست که همانطور که این الگوریتمها از انسان به کامپیوتر منتقل شده اند و تکامل یافته اند ، ما نیز میتوانیم با مشاهده موفق بودن اجرای این الگوریتمها و شبیه سازی آنها در زندگی خودمان، نه به معنای کامپیوتری رفتار کردن بلکه آموختن رفتار صحیح و انتخاب صحیح از روند اجرای این الگوریتمها باعث بهبود روند تصمیم گیری خود در اکثر اوقات برای مسائل زندگیمان  و نحوه تعامل و رفتار با دیگران در جامعه فیزیکی شویم و این باعث پیشرفت در زندگیمان خواهد شد.

امیدوارم که آموزش PageRank به همراه نکات اخلاقی اش مورد توجه شما عزیزان قرار گرفته باشد.

گروه طراحان آریاکدرز به همراه خانم مهندس سارا امیدوار آرزوی لحظات دلپذیر برایتان در هر جای این گیتی را دارد.

از اینکه ما را همراهی میکنید و  وقت خود را برای خواندن و یادگرفتن این مطلب آموزشی گذاشتید ممنونیم.

موفق و پیروز باشید

آینده تان را بسازید از حالا (:

دوشنبه 16 بهمن 1391

نویسنده: مرتضی صاحب | طبقه بندی:حرف دل، علم و فن آوری، پند ها و اندرز ها، دلنوشته های دلنشین انگلیسی، درس و دانشگاه، 


BE A WARRIOR AND DIE WITH HONOR

یک سلحشور واقعی باشید و با افتخار از دنیا بروید

هر آنچه که هم اکنون یاد می گیرید و به آن عمل می کنید،
آینده شما را می سازد.

گروه طراحان آریاکدرز :: مرتضی صاحب

  • تعداد کل صفحات : 21 
  • ...  
  • 4  
  • 5  
  • 6  
  • 7  
  • 8  
  • 9  
  • 10  
  • ...  

دوستان سارا

آخرین مطالب سارا

نویسندگان سارا امیدوار

برچسب های سارا

نظر سنجی سارا

    به دنبال چه موضوعی هستید ؟






آمار سارا امیدوار

  • کل بازدید :
  • بازدید امروز :
  • بازدید دیروز :
  • بازدید این ماه :
  • بازدید ماه قبل :
  • تعداد نویسندگان :
  • تعداد کل پست ها :

بهینه سازی و سئو elexa.ir | الکسا
طراحی و پیاده سازی وب سایت we20.ir | وبیست
سرور هاستینگ سرور هاستینگ